April 11, 2016 Continuing to promote their highly anticipated album All Our Gods Have Abandoned Us, metalcore aficionados Architects have just shared another new single and music video – this time for their…
Subscribe toour Newsletter
RT @TBSOfficial: The new video for Loved You A Little is out now with @themaine & @charlottesands! youtu.be/MAiG9eMRc64 Thanks @lupein…
RT @foreignhandsDE: The music video for “Separation Souvenir” off our new EP “Bleed the Dream” is premiering now over at @dbmagazine, along…
RT @equalvision: did ya think @greyhavenband went soft after the drop of their last single?? well, think again 😏 their explosive new tra…